1.一種即時(shí)消息廣播的方法,其特征在于,所述方法包括:
發(fā)送終端向消息服務(wù)器發(fā)送即時(shí)消息,所述即時(shí)消息中攜帶所述發(fā)送終端所在的小區(qū)ID;
所述消息服務(wù)器將所述即時(shí)消息發(fā)送到與所述小區(qū)ID對(duì)應(yīng)的基站;
所述基站通過(guò)小區(qū)廣播將所述即時(shí)消息廣播給小區(qū)內(nèi)的所有用戶(hù)。
2.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述消息服務(wù)器將所述即時(shí)消息發(fā)送到與所述小區(qū)ID對(duì)應(yīng)的基站之前,所述方法還包括:
所述消息服務(wù)器通過(guò)對(duì)稱(chēng)密鑰加密所述即時(shí)消息。
3.根據(jù)權(quán)利要求2所述的方法,其特征在于,所述基站通過(guò)小區(qū)廣播將所述即時(shí)消息廣播給小區(qū)內(nèi)的所有用戶(hù)之后,所述方法還包括:
接收到所述小區(qū)廣播的用戶(hù)向所述消息服務(wù)器發(fā)送對(duì)稱(chēng)密鑰請(qǐng)求消息,所述對(duì)稱(chēng)密鑰請(qǐng)求消息包含消息類(lèi)型;
在發(fā)送對(duì)稱(chēng)密鑰請(qǐng)求消息的用戶(hù)有權(quán)接收信息時(shí),所述消息服務(wù)器將所述對(duì)稱(chēng)密鑰發(fā)送給有權(quán)接收即時(shí)消息的用戶(hù)。
4.根據(jù)權(quán)利要求3所述的方法,其特征在于,所述即時(shí)消息為群消息時(shí),所述對(duì)稱(chēng)密鑰請(qǐng)求消息中還包含群ID;所述即時(shí)消息為朋友圈消息時(shí),所述對(duì)稱(chēng)密鑰請(qǐng)求消息中還包含發(fā)送終端ID。
5.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述即時(shí)消息為群消息時(shí),所述即時(shí)消息中還攜帶群ID以及消息體;
所述即時(shí)消息為朋友圈消息時(shí),所述即時(shí)消息中還攜帶朋友圈消息的概要信息。
6.根據(jù)權(quán)利要求5所述的方法,其特征在于,所述消息服務(wù)器將所述即時(shí)消息發(fā)送到與所述小區(qū)ID對(duì)應(yīng)的基站,包括:
所述消息服務(wù)器根據(jù)所述即時(shí)消息生成廣播消息發(fā)送至廣播服務(wù)器;其中,所述廣播消息中包含所述小區(qū)ID、發(fā)送終端ID、所述群ID以及消息體,或者, 包含所述小區(qū)ID、發(fā)送終端ID以及所述朋友圈消息的概要信息;
所述廣播服務(wù)器將所述廣播消息經(jīng)由所述小區(qū)ID對(duì)應(yīng)的網(wǎng)關(guān)發(fā)送到所述基站。
7.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述終端向消息服務(wù)器發(fā)送即時(shí)消息之后,所述方法還包括:
所述消息服務(wù)器通過(guò)位置服務(wù)器獲取所有當(dāng)前在線用戶(hù)所屬的小區(qū)ID,并查詢(xún)所有接收所述即時(shí)消息的用戶(hù)的小區(qū)ID,在同一小區(qū)且接收相同即時(shí)消息的用戶(hù)數(shù)量達(dá)到預(yù)設(shè)閾值時(shí),通過(guò)所述基站將所述即時(shí)消息向所述小區(qū)廣播。
8.根據(jù)權(quán)利要求1所述的方法,其特征在于,所述終端向消息服務(wù)器發(fā)送即時(shí)消息之前,所述方法還包括:
所述消息服務(wù)器通過(guò)位置服務(wù)器獲取所有當(dāng)前在線用戶(hù)所屬的小區(qū)ID;
所述終端向消息服務(wù)器發(fā)送即時(shí)消息之后,所述方法還包括:
所述消息服務(wù)器向廣播服務(wù)器發(fā)送即時(shí)消息更新通知;
所述廣播服務(wù)器將所述即時(shí)消息更新通知經(jīng)由與所述小區(qū)ID對(duì)應(yīng)的網(wǎng)關(guān)發(fā)送到所述基站;
所述基站通過(guò)小區(qū)廣播將所述即時(shí)消息更新通知廣播給小區(qū)內(nèi)的所有用戶(hù)。
9.一種即時(shí)消息廣播的方法,其特征在于,所述方法包括:
基站接收廣播消息或即時(shí)消息更新通知,所述廣播消息或即時(shí)消息更新通知是消息服務(wù)器經(jīng)由廣播服務(wù)器和網(wǎng)關(guān)發(fā)送的;
所述基站通過(guò)小區(qū)廣播將所述廣播消息或即時(shí)消息更新通知廣播給小區(qū)內(nèi)的所有用戶(hù)。
10.一種即時(shí)消息廣播的系統(tǒng),其特征在于,所述系統(tǒng)包括:發(fā)送終端、消息服務(wù)器、基站;
所述發(fā)送終端用于向所述消息服務(wù)器發(fā)送即時(shí)消息,其中,所述即時(shí)消息中攜帶所述發(fā)送終端所在的小區(qū)ID;
所述消息服務(wù)器用于將所述即時(shí)消息發(fā)送到所述基站;其中,所述基站是 與所述小區(qū)ID對(duì)應(yīng)的基站;
所述基站用于通過(guò)小區(qū)廣播將所述即時(shí)消息廣播給小區(qū)內(nèi)的所有用戶(hù)。
11.根據(jù)權(quán)利要求10所述的系統(tǒng),其特征在于,所述消息服務(wù)器還用于:
通過(guò)對(duì)稱(chēng)密鑰加密所述即時(shí)消息;
接收對(duì)稱(chēng)密鑰請(qǐng)求消息,在判斷發(fā)送所述對(duì)稱(chēng)密鑰請(qǐng)求消息的用戶(hù)有權(quán)接收所述即時(shí)消息時(shí),將所述對(duì)稱(chēng)密鑰發(fā)送給有權(quán)接收所述即時(shí)消息的用戶(hù)。
12.根據(jù)權(quán)利要求11所述的系統(tǒng),其特征在于,所述即時(shí)消息為群消息時(shí),所述對(duì)稱(chēng)密鑰請(qǐng)求消息中還包含群ID;所述即時(shí)消息為朋友圈消息時(shí),所述對(duì)稱(chēng)密鑰請(qǐng)求消息中還包含發(fā)送終端ID。
13.根據(jù)權(quán)利要求10所述的系統(tǒng),其特征在于,所述即時(shí)消息為群消息時(shí),所述即時(shí)消息中還攜帶群ID以及消息體;
所述即時(shí)消息為朋友圈消息時(shí),所述即時(shí)消息中還攜帶朋友圈消息的概要信息。
14.根據(jù)權(quán)利要求13所述的系統(tǒng),其特征在于,所述消息服務(wù)器具體用于:
根據(jù)所述即時(shí)消息生成廣播消息發(fā)送至廣播服務(wù)器;其中,所述廣播消息中包含所述小區(qū)ID、發(fā)送終端ID、所述群ID以及消息體,或者,包含所述小區(qū)ID、發(fā)送終端ID以及所述朋友圈消息的概要信息;
所述廣播服務(wù)器具體用于將所述廣播消息經(jīng)由所述小區(qū)ID對(duì)應(yīng)的網(wǎng)關(guān)發(fā)送到所述基站。
15.根據(jù)權(quán)利要求10所述的系統(tǒng),其特征在于,所述消息服務(wù)器還用于:
通過(guò)位置服務(wù)器獲取所有當(dāng)前在線用戶(hù)所屬的小區(qū)ID,并查詢(xún)所有接收所述即時(shí)消息的用戶(hù)的小區(qū)ID,在同一小區(qū)且接收相同即時(shí)消息的用戶(hù)數(shù)量達(dá)到預(yù)設(shè)閾值時(shí),通過(guò)所述基站將所述即時(shí)消息向所述小區(qū)廣播。
16.根據(jù)權(quán)利要求10所述的系統(tǒng),其特征在于,所述消息服務(wù)器還用于:
通過(guò)位置服務(wù)器獲取所有當(dāng)前在線用戶(hù)所屬的小區(qū)ID;向廣播服務(wù)器發(fā)送即時(shí)消息更新通知;
所述廣播服務(wù)器還用于:將所述即時(shí)消息更新通知經(jīng)由與所述小區(qū)ID對(duì)應(yīng) 的網(wǎng)關(guān)發(fā)送到所述基站;
所述基站具體用于通過(guò)小區(qū)廣播將所述即時(shí)消息更新通知廣播給小區(qū)內(nèi)的所有用戶(hù)。
17.一種基站,其特征在于,所述基站包括:
接收模塊,用于接收即時(shí)消息或即時(shí)消息更新通知,所述即時(shí)消息或即時(shí)消息更新通知是消息服務(wù)器經(jīng)由廣播服務(wù)器和網(wǎng)關(guān)發(fā)送的;
廣播模塊,用于通過(guò)小區(qū)廣播將所述即時(shí)消息或即時(shí)消息更新通知廣播給小區(qū)內(nèi)的所有用戶(hù)。